Analysis

Estonia recorded 95 1000 USD for india — plywood — export value in 2018.

That represents a change of up 227.6% on the previous year and up 2,275.0% over ten years.

Over the whole period, india — plywood — export value in Estonia peaked at 111 1000 USD in 2011 and was at its lowest, 4 1000 USD, in 2010.

That places Estonia 20th out of 43 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the middle of the range.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
